You're right, fuse lit smokes are a major fire hazard.
Enola Gaye and Superior Smoke both have come up
with pull ring ignition smokes, but they're also more
expensive than the fireworks fuse lit type. Look for
Enola Gaye to start selling their versions as soon as
they get DOT to approve them. Only issue then will
be finding dealers to stock them.
One other option to consider is the lifeboat smokes
that are being marketed. They're safer because of
their pull ring ignition, plus they also float. If you
are lucky enough to find the even larger 15 minute
man over board orange smokes, you'll find they'll
smoke out all but the most die hard player. Out at
Oklahoma D-Day this past June we tossed close to
800 or the smaller orange smokes, along with a few
dozen of the 15 minute units.
